维护服务器软件是确保服务器稳定运行、数据安全和服务可靠性的关键任务,以下是一些详细的技术教学步骤,用于指导如何维护服务器软件:
创新互联是一家专注于成都网站制作、网站建设、外贸网站建设与策划设计,广宗网站建设哪家好?创新互联做网站,专注于网站建设10多年,网设计领域的专业建站公司;建站业务涵盖:广宗等地区。广宗做网站价格咨询:13518219792
1、定期更新和打补丁
保持操作系统和所有服务器软件的最新状态是至关重要的,这包括安全更新、补丁和版本升级。
使用自动化工具如WSUS(Windows Server Update Services)或配置管理工具(如Ansible, Puppet, Chef等)来自动化更新过程。
2、备份策略
实施定期的数据备份计划,包括全量备份和增量备份。
确保备份数据的完整性,并定期测试恢复过程以确保备份可用性。
3、监控和日志分析
使用监控工具(如Nagios、Zabbix、Prometheus等)来跟踪服务器性能和资源使用情况。
利用日志管理工具(如ELK Stack:Elasticsearch, Logstash, Kibana)来收集、存储和分析日志文件,以便及时发现异常行为。
4、安全性强化
限制对服务器的物理和远程访问,确保只有授权用户才能访问。
使用强密码策略,并定期更换密码。
启用防火墙和入侵检测系统(IDS),并配置适当的规则集。
5、服务和依赖管理
使用系统服务管理器(如systemd、SysVinit等)来控制服务启动和停止。
确保服务的依赖关系正确无误,避免因服务故障而导致的服务中断。
6、资源优化
监控内存、CPU和磁盘使用情况,根据需求调整资源分配。
使用性能调优工具(如tuned、gprof等)来优化应用性能。
7、灾难恢复计划
制定灾难恢复计划,包括数据中心冗余、备用电源和网络连接。
定期进行灾难恢复演练,确保所有团队成员了解紧急情况下的操作流程。
8、文档和知识共享
记录所有维护活动和变更,包括配置更改、更新和修复。
建立知识库,促进团队内部的知识共享和技术传承。
9、性能基准测试
在做出重大更改前后进行性能基准测试,以评估更改对系统性能的影响。
使用工具如Apache JMeter、LoadRunner等来进行负载测试和压力测试。
10、用户和权限管理
定期审查用户账户和权限设置,确保符合最小权限原则。
移除不必要的用户账户,及时禁用或删除离职员工的访问权限。
11、硬件检查
定期检查服务器硬件,如风扇、电源供应和温度传感器,确保硬件健康。
使用智能平台管理接口(IPMI)或远程管理卡(如iDRAC、iLO等)来远程监控和管理服务器硬件。
12、环境控制
确保服务器所在环境的温度、湿度和洁净度适宜,以防止过热或灰尘积累导致的问题。
通过遵循上述步骤,可以有效地维护服务器软件,确保服务器的稳定性和安全性,需要注意的是,服务器维护是一个持续的过程,需要定期审查和更新维护策略以适应新的技术和业务需求。
文章标题:如何维护服务器软件
文章来源:http://www.stwzsj.com/qtweb/news8/17958.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联